LICENSING COMMITTEES. TO THB BDrrOB OF THE PBESS. Sib, —As an impression is said to hare got about that the present licensing committees in the various districts are elected for three years, it may be information to some to learn that the term of office is one year only. The next Licensing Committee elections will take place nert February, according to the Act, due notice of which, will be given by the returning officer for each, district. A lute amendment to the Act requires that the Borough or City Council shall appoint a person to the office of returning officer in its own district. Yours, &c, ~.'--■ - Bbacow.
